Industrial Strength Parallel Computing by Alice E. Koniges,

Industrial Strength Parallel Computing by Alice E. Koniges,
Today, parallel computing experts can solve problems previously deemed impossible and make the "merely difficult" problems economically feasible to solve. This book presents and synthesizes the recent experiences of reknown expert developers who design robust and complex parallel computing applications. They demonstrate how to adapt and implement today s most advanced, most effective parallel computing techniques. The book begins with a highly focused introductory course designed to provide a working knowledge of all the relevant architectures, programming models, and performance issues, as well as the basic approaches to assessment, optimization, scheduling, and debugging. Next comes a series of seventeen detailed case studies" all dealing with production-quality industrial and scientific applications, all presented firsthand by the actual code developers. Each chapter follows the same comparison-inviting format, presenting lessons learned and algorithms developed in the course of meeting real, non-academic challenges. Funding a Revolution: Government Support for Computing Research by National Research Council,
Funding a Revolution: Government Support for Computing Research by National Research Council,
The past 50 years have witnessed a revolution in computing and related communications technologies. The contributions of industry and university researchers to this revolution are manifest; less widely recognized is the major role the federal government played in launching the computing revolution and sustaining its momentum. Funding a Revolution examines the history of computing since World War II to elucidate the federal government's role in funding computing research, supporting the education of computer scientists and engineers, and equipping university research labs. It reviews the economic rationale for government support of research, characterizes federal support for computing research, and summarizes key historical advances in which government-sponsored research played an important role. Funding a Revolution contains a series of case studies in relational databases, the Internet, theoretical computer science, artificial intelligence, and virtual reality that demonstrate the complex interactions among government, universities, and industry that have driven the field. It offers a series of lessons that identify factors contributing to the success of the nation's computing enterprise and the government's role within it.



Computer industry - Computer industry is a collective term used to describe the whole range of businesses involved in developing computer software, designing computer hardware, the manufacture of computer components and the provision of information technology services.

Computer and video game industry - The computer and video game industry (formally referred to as interactive entertainment and generally as the games industry) is the economic sector involved with the development, marketing and sale of video and computer games. It encompasses dozens of job disciplines and employs thousands of people worldwide.
